Artist's Description

Johan de Witt, 17th century Dutch statesman, (1836). De Witt (1625-1672) was the political leader of the United Provinces during the First and Second Anglo-Dutch Wars. He was deposed by the Orangist faction in 1672 and was later brutally killed, together with his brother Cornelis, by a mob. (Photo by The Print Collector/Print Collector/Getty Images)
